About The Position

Diagnostic Medical Sonographers play a vital role in healthcare by using ultrasound technology to create images of the body's internal structures. They work closely with physicians to assist in the diagnosis and treatment of various medical conditions, such as pregnancy complications, heart disease, and abdominal issues. Diagnostic Medical Sonographers operate ultrasound machines, interpret images, and provide accurate and detailed reports to aid in patient care. They also play a key role in providing compassionate care to patients during procedures, explaining the process and answering any questions they may have.

Responsibilities

  • Perform diagnostic ultrasound procedures to create images of patients' internal structures.
  • Operate and maintain ultrasound equipment, ensuring proper functioning and quality image production.
  • Communicate with patients to explain procedures, address concerns, and ensure patient comfort and cooperation during exams.
  • Analyze ultrasound images to identify abnormalities or anomalies and provide accurate and detailed reports to physicians.
  • Collaborate with healthcare providers to assist in diagnosing and treating medical conditions.
  • Adhere to safety protocols and guidelines to minimize risks to patients and oneself from exposure to ultrasound waves.
  • Stay current with advancements in ultrasound technology and techniques through ongoing education and training.
